Ziwa is a relatively small country located in central Africa. It is a completely landlocked country that encompasses a portion of Lake Victoria, Lake Natron, and Lake Eyasi. The country’s terrain varies from significant a rift valley and lakes in East. Arid desert lowlands and open savannah comprise a majority of the country. Climates range from semiarid and in the west, warm desert and arid climate with increased humidity near Lake Victoria.

Table of Physical Environment Data
Measure | Data | Remarks |
Total Area (sq miles) | 43,116 | Includes inland water |
Land Area (sq miles) | 34,216 | Excludes inland water |
Inland Water (sq miles) | 8,900 | Includes Lake Victoria |
Inland Border (miles) | 924 | Amari (437), Kujunga (437) |
Coastline (miles) | 884 | Lake Victoria (884) |
Highest Elevation (ft) | 10,613 | Jaeger Summit |
Lowest Elevation (ft) | 1,913 | Lake Natron |

Terrain
Most of Ziwa sits at the center of the East Africa's Western Plateau, which is mostly savanah extending south of Lake Victoria. The Eastern Highlands make up Ziwa's eastern border with Amari and is home to the Olduvai Gorge and Ngorogoro Crater, historical anthropological and wildlife sites. The border lakes, Eayasi and Natron, form the southern portion of East Africa's Eastern Rift Valley, extending northward through Amari and into Nyumba's Lake Turkana.
